Jenkins left during the second half of Florida's victory over the Florida State Seminoles. Head coach Wil Muschamp said that Jenkins has undergone surgery to repair a bone in his right foot, which will cause him to miss 4 to 6 weeks.
While the Gators will be without Jenkins in their bowl game, freshman Antonio Morrison will take his place on the defensive front. Morrison sparked the 24 point rally to beat the Seminoles with his hit on E.J. Manuel that jarred the ball loose.
Morrison is eighth on the team in tackles with 30, giving him one more tackle than Jelani Jenkins.
